Qualified Energy Conservation Bonds (QECBs) are low-interest bonds issued by state and local governments for qualified energy efficiency, renewable energy, and conservation projects, with Tennessee's allocation totaling $64.6 million; several projects utilizing QECBs in Tennessee and elsewhere are highlighted, demonstrating annual energy and cost savings; the document outlines Tennessee's process for competitively allocating remaining QECB funds to additional eligible projects across the state.
